#362098 Hex Color Code

#362098

The Hexadecimal Color #362098 is a contrast shade of Dark Slate Blue. #362098 RGB value is rgb(54, 32, 152). RGB Color Model of #362098 consists of 21% red, 12% green and 59% blue. HSL color Mode of #362098 has 251°(degrees) Hue, 65% Saturation and 36% Lightness. #362098 color has an wavelength of 461.96296n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#362098 is #663399.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#362098 is #329. The Closest Color to #362098 is #483D8B. Official Name of #362098 Hex Code is Jacksons Purple.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#362098 is 64 Cyan 79 Magenta 0 Yellow 40 Black and #362098 CMY is 64, 79, 0.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#362098

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
